Tech Notes: RPM Body Savers only work with Traxxas #6717, #6717G & #6717R bodies. RPM Body Savers are molded in black from our ultra strong, engineering grade nylons for unmatched performance and are sold with four Body Savers in each kit (two for the front and two for the rear). This is the 1/10 Scale Rustler 4x4 VXL Stadium Truck from Traxxas. Even if the bottom of the mounting holes in the body are completely ripped out from prior crashes, our system still works! Our Body Savers tie two pairs of screws together, dispersing the pressure of holding the body to the sub-frame over a wide area of the body. The way they work is straightforward there are two pairs of screws holding the sub-frame of the body mounting system to the body in both the front and rear of the truck. It’s a perfect way to camouflage their intended purpose and yet still keep the body firmly attached. Out front, they look like molded hood vents while in the rear, they look like exposed sections of a roll cage. We disguise our Body Savers in two separate ways.
